PIA Press Release

Karachi, June 9, 2014:
Normal operation of PIA flights from Jinnah International Air Port resumed at 1600 hours Pakistan Standard Time, PIA spokesman said here on Monday evening.

Special Assistant to Prime Minister on Aviation, Shujaat Azeem said that the Prime Minister of Pakistan, Mian Muhammad Nawaz Sharif has commended the bravery of security forces for containing and eliminating the terrorist attack at Jinnah International Air Port on Sunday night. He praised the sacrifices of the martyrs who lost their lives due to the terrorist attack.

During the night of 8th June 2014, ten foreign terrorists attacked Jinnah International Air Port Karachi by entering through Fokker and International Cargo Gate. Timely action of Pakistan Army, Rangers, Airports Security Force (ASF), Police and Civil Aviation Authority (CAA) personnel ensured that the damage was kept to minimum.

Shujaat Azeem personally supervised the resumption of flight operation at Jinnah International Air Port which became possible on Monday afternoon after airport was cleared for flight operations. He visited all areas of Karachi airport along with Director General CAA, Air Marshal (retd) Muhammad Yousaf and Director General ASF, Brigadier Muhammad Azam Tiwana.

Besides others four PIA Engineering Employees lost their lives while four injured.

In a condolence message, Shujaat Azeem expressed his deep sorrow and grief over the killings of PIA Engineers who lost their lives while on duty.

“The entire PIA family is deeply saddened on the loss of four employees of PIA Engineering who lost their lives namely Fakhir Laghari, S.M Ilyas, Tanveer A Khan and Fazal Zuberi . May Allah Grant them eternal peace and strength to the family members of the departed souls”.

“Our prayers go out for the speedy recovery of all injured. We are grateful for the patience and discipline shown by the passengers present at the airport which helped in success of the operation”, he said.

Around 20 PIA flights were disturbed due to the heinous terrorist attack. One domestic flight was diverted to Nawabshah while three flights coming from abroad were diverted to Lahore. The passengers of the diverted flights were well looked after at alternate airports i.e. Nawabshah and Lahore.

The security at all airports in Pakistan has been increased to the highest level.

Source: PIA Press Release (June 9, 2014)
